Erik ten Hag was full of praise for Antony despite the Brazilian struggling for Manchester United.
Antony scored and assisted his first goal of the season for Manchester United in the 4-2 win over Newport County at Rodney Parade.
Despite the goalscoring contribution of the Brazilian, fans were becoming more and more frustrated with the former Ajax forward as, instead of trying to find Rasmus Hojlund in the penalty box, the 23-year-old took shot after shot but couldn’t find the back of the net.
Luke Shaw’s curling effort struck the post and there he was to finish into an empty net but fans have questioned why Amad Diallo was not given first-team minutes.

Ten Hag on Antony
Speaking to the United website after the win in Wales, Ten Hag was keen to praise the right-winger which may well not go down well with the fanbase.
When asked whether it’s good the team are spreading the goals around, the Dutchman said: “It’s good. I think Antony got the assist for the first goal for Bruno, and a goal.
“So end product is what we demand from him and also the rest of his job. It should have been proper and that was, today, the case. I think it was, for many players today, they did their jobs. They co-operated well and acted as a team, with good spirit.”

Antony’s future
Naturally, this has meant the Red Devils have been linked with options to potentially replace the Brazilian with Crystal Palace forward Michael Olise being the man linked with that role on the right with the Frenchman’s preference said to be United.
Junior Pedroso, Antony’s agent, has insisted that the winger’s heart is set in Manchester but questions surely have to be asked about the future of the Brazilian.
Since his £86 million move to Old Trafford, barring his run last season of three goals in three games, he has not performed and has failed to justify his price tag.
If Olise is to be the new winger, Antony will surely be concerned about what the future holds for him.
